Donald Reid says "Mike, at sea ... according to all the 'rules and regs' ... a strobe, per sie, has no meaning ..." Steve Holtzman says "As far as strobes go---most ports and coastal areas on the West Coast are considered Inland Waterways---a strobe is a distress signal on them." So we seem to have a difference in opinion as to the use of strobe lights in inland and Great Lakes waters. It has long been a truism in the Great Lakes area that strobes are considered to be a distress signal.
